So, something that has come along in my cigar smoking hobby has been my choice of beverage. I've pretty much decided on coffee if it's a smoke before noon, or port for an after-dinner/evening smoke. There are plenty of threads about coffee. Here's one specifically about reviewing different ports.
This thread is for anyone wanting to post a review of a port. There is no specific format here, and everyone who enjoys port is invited and encouraged to post a review. The first review I make is only a very loose guideline as to what I had in mind. It will more than likely evolve over time. The second post in this thread will serve as a brief recap of all ports listed.
I intend on doing this as long as the evenings stay cool, but probably no more than once a month. For my own purposes, I'll be smoking the same cigar for each of my reviews - a Padron Londres maduro. I wanted something where I could trust it's consistency, something I've smoked a good bit of, but not something that would detract too much from the port I was enjoying. In other words, a solid smoke that could act as a constant in this little experiment. In each case (unless noted otherwise) I've drank the port both with and without the cigar.
